Site Leveling in Houston, TX
Site leveling services involve adjusting the elevation of a property’s surface to create a stable, even foundation. This process is commonly used for residential projects such as driveway repairs, patio installations, lawn leveling, and foundation adjustments. Property owners typically seek site leveling when they notice uneven surfaces, sinking, or shifting that can affect the safety, appearance, and usability of outdoor spaces or structures. Understanding the specific conditions of the site, including soil type and drainage patterns, can help determine the most appropriate approach for achieving a level and stable surface.
Before requesting site leveling, property owners should consider the extent of the unevenness and any underlying issues that may contribute to shifting or settling. It’s important to evaluate whether the project involves simple surface adjustments or requires more extensive work, such as soil stabilization or foundation repair. Clarifying the scope of the work, the desired level of precision, and any potential impact on existing features can ensure the project meets expectations and results in a durable, even surface for years to come.

Site Leveling Questions
What is site leveling? Site leveling involves adjusting the ground surface to create a stable and even foundation for structures or landscaping projects.
When is site leveling needed? Site leveling is typically required when a property has uneven terrain, drainage issues, or prior construction that has shifted the ground.
What types of projects benefit from site leveling? Projects such as building foundations, driveways, patios, and landscape installations often require site leveling for proper support and appearance.
What should property owners consider before a site leveling project? It's important to assess soil conditions, existing grading, and drainage patterns to ensure a successful leveling process.
